About Brian Schlining

Brian Schlining is a scholar working on Oceanography, Ocean Engineering, Ecology, Artificial Intelligence and Global and Planetary Change, having authored 11 papers that have together received 683 indexed citations. Recurring topics across this work include Underwater Vehicles and Communication Systems (4 papers), Marine and coastal ecosystems (3 papers), Coral and Marine Ecosystems Studies (3 papers), Marine and fisheries research (2 papers), Advanced Computational Techniques and Applications (2 papers), Underwater Acoustics Research (2 papers), Environmental Monitoring and Data Management (2 papers) and Marine Biology and Ecology Research (2 papers). The work is most often cited by research in Oceanography (320 citations), Pollution (134 citations), Global and Planetary Change (230 citations), Ecology (251 citations) and Industrial and Manufacturing Engineering (64 citations). Brian Schlining has collaborated with scholars based in United States and United Kingdom. Frequent co-authors include Nancy Stout, Lonny Lundsten, Carmen G. Castro, Reiko Michisaki, Francisco P. Chávez, J. Timothy Pennington, P. M. Walz, John P. Ryan, Kurt R. Buck and Curtis A. Collins. Their work appears in journals such as Biological Bulletin, Deep Sea Research Part I Oceanographic Research Papers, Marine Technology Society Journal, Scientific Reports and Progress In Oceanography.
